Former chief executive of the Console charity Paul Kelly dies


The former chief executive of the suicide prevention charity Console, Paul Kelly, has died. Console was shut down after a major controversy over how the charity was spending funds. The charity also took on the former Console staff. The Office of the Director of Corporate Enforcement (ODCE) had opened an investigation into the Console controversy, but to date no charges had been brought against any individuals. The State corporate watchdog previously secured a High Court order in July 2018 to allow investigators examine material on computers taken from the suicide counselling charity.
